VOLUNTEER RECRUITMENT

  • Quick tip: stapling a sign to a telephone pole or advertising online may not be the best route to rounding up passionate, reliable and qualified volunteers. Instead, organizations should consider the wellspring of local opportunities that match volunteers with nonprofits, a process of research and action which Greenwald Solutions can expertly manage. It’s also critical that organizations create and oversee protocols and measures that incentivize volunteers to lend their time and energy. Sorting adults-only opportunities from those that can accommodate youngsters, providing accident or injury insurance coverage for volunteers and arranging for community service credits for students are just a handful of means that, with Adam’s support, nonprofits can improve their recruitment efforts.

PROFESSIONAL PRO BONO SERVICES

  • High-level professionals require a different approach than volunteers who stuff envelopes, among other important yet less intensive contributions. When mismanaged, Ph.D.s, MSWs, accountants and lawyers and other credentialed experts can alternate between feeling underused and feeling overly entitled, neither of which leads to long-term fulfillment for an organization.
  • With the support of Greenwald Solutions, nonprofits can simplify how they attract, retain and manage specialized professionals. Adam helps organizations develop tempting tactics like tax benefits and continuing education credits, as well as communicating the ripple effect of professionals’ expertise on the larger community. In addition, he can also help set up peer-to-peer trainings on organizational protocol that maintain work ethic and respect for a nonprofit’s culture, structure and goals.
